i'm a community worker who uses small scale organic food gardening as a tool for social transformation. using abcd as an approach to dealing with people & communities with a focus on existing assets, like those gardeners already growing food and then we support them to flourish, knowing that the greatest influences in a rural community are the community members individually & collectively.
in 2010, with a group of friends, we started an ngo enviro solutions centre. our symbol was a leaf symbolic for natural life & a pair of hands symbolic for action in the world & everyone has 2 hands so we can do something. we were very action oriented! we wanted to get it done! now! for 7 years we set up gardens at orphanages, old age homes, community centres and schools around johannesburg, without raising any any money. i worked as a waiter at a high end restaurant which allowed me the freedom to do community engagements in the day & earn a living at night. during this time i learnt how to mobilize people to support community interventions. this was before facebook so i was posting random ads all over inviting people to bring some tools, a bag of seeds or a tray of seedlings and help us start a garden. it was amazing to see how many people just showed up. we even got a volunteer from germany to make some videos about those days. but it was this time that taught me that we can make great progress with just the resources & relationships we have.
that was more than 15 years ago, but still we focusing on existing assets and how to build better relationships to help create the world we want.
